Mulder’s Greatest X-Files Line Hits 10x Harder 31 Years Later

As a huge fan, what always struck me about The X-Files wasn’t just the creepy monster of the week, but the really compelling story running underneath it all. It started way back when Mulder was a kid – he was only 12 when he saw his sister, Samantha, taken, and that moment defined his whole life. From then on, everything was about finding the truth. David Duchovny’s Mulder gave us so many great lines over the 11 seasons and 200+ episodes, but honestly, the one that still gets me, even more so now than when I first heard it in 1994, is that simple, powerful phrase: The truth is out there.

‘The Odyseey’ Prologue Leaks Online to Mixed Reception and ‘Troy’ Comparisons

Although the movie The Odyssey won’t be released until July 2026, a special preview of its opening scenes has been shown in some IMAX theaters. This preview, featuring stars like Matt Damon, came after a short teaser trailer was released last summer. Even though most viewers have only seen shaky, fan-recorded footage, many have already formed opinions about Nolan’s 3-hour historical film.
